基于独立覆盖流形法的CAD与CAE融合研究
Integration of CAD and CAE Using Numerical Manifold Method Based on Independent Covers
摘要
Abstract
Using Numerical Manifold Method (NMM) based on independent covers proposed in previous study,we attempted a new way of integrating Computer Aided Design (CAD) and Computer Aided Engineering (CAE).Taking 2D static analysis of linear-elastic structures for example,we accomplished the seamless link from CAD to CAE and the total automatic CAE analysis.On the basis of previous study of NMM based on CAD geometry,we put forward algorithms for cutting NURBS (Non-uniform Rational B-spines,regarded as the general graphic standard in CAD) curves with straight lines,hence preserving the shape of geometric model in procedures of CAE modeling and mesh refinement.Meanwhile,data of structural shape,loads and constraints defined in CAD are directly transferred to CAE by means of DXF graphic format of AutoCAD.Furthermore,by using adaptive analysis based on rectangular independent covers,we conducted automatic static analysis of structures and automatic finite element meshes for post-processing graphic output of computational results.In association with the above studies,we took a 2D static structure as example to illustrate the entire procedures,including CAD modeling and output,automatic pre-processing,automatic analysis and automatic post-processing in CAE,in which all procedures were automatically accomplished by computer,except for manual operation of CAD model.Finally,we obtained calculated results with given precision.关键词
